Brooklyn Cider House Spiked Apple 5K
New Paltz, United States • 19 Apr 2026
Event Overview
The Brooklyn Cider House Spiked Apple 5K is a running and walking event held at the Brooklyn Cider House in New Paltz. Participants follow a course that highlights the scenery and landscape of the local orchards. The event is open to participants of various ages, with discounted registration available for minors.
The race features one main distance:
- 5 km (Run/Walk)
The route is a 2-lap cross country style course that starts and finishes near the entrance of the cider house. The path includes areas of uneven footing and slight inclines as it passes through the orchards. Walking is permitted, and the event is dog-friendly for leashed pets. While strollers are allowed, they are not recommended due to the uneven nature of the terrain.
Registration Details
Every registered participant receives a selection of event amenities. These include a ring-spun cotton t-shirt, a collapsible shatterproof glass, and a finisher medal that also functions as a bottle opener. After crossing the finish line, participants are provided with a homemade cider donut and a pour of cider.
The race is professionally chip-timed. Results are posted online after the event, and free finisher photos are available for download. Age group awards are presented to the top three male and female finishers in ten-year categories. Participants may also opt for a virtual version of the race if they are unable to attend in person.
The event partner for this race is Cider Mill Friends, a non-profit organization dedicated to the restoration of the historic Kimlin Cider Mill in Poughkeepsie.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
